    Hello,

    I am hoping if someone could share his/her experience regarding consular processing of h1b. My situation is such that I was contracting with a US based staffing company at our client site and my project was abruptly terminated. I ended up being 47 days 'out of status' while in the US before I could find another US based staffing company that petitioned the USCIS for change of employer of my h1b and extension of stay in the US based on previous h1 status since the 'out of status' time was too short. USCIS has approved the I 129 petition with a I 797B notice of action for this current project but the extension of stay was denied based on my previous h1 status since at the time of filing I was 'out of status'.

    Currently, I am in India and waiting on my visa interview date to get the h1b stamped. I do have all the possible documents required for this including a letter from the client, which is a direct client of this contracting firm. It'll help to hear about people's experience who have been in this situation to prepare for the interview.
